WebEnable Secure Boot to block malware attacks, virus infections, and the use of nontrusted hardware or bootable CDs or DVDs that can harm the computer. You can also disable Secure Boot to use trusted but unrecognized hardware (such as older video cards) or to boot from unrecognized recovery media. WebJan 9, 2024 · How to adjust iMac Pro startup security level. 1) Restart or turn on your iMac Pro, then press and hold Command (⌘)-R immediately after you see the Apple logo. This will boot the machine into macOS’s Recovery Mode. 2) Click Utilities in the menu bar in the Utilities window. 3) Click Startup Security Utility in the Utilities window.
